Output 2b2890d607cd1e21bbbfcc676ec1e8f236742a78e9255dbc87a5496f42e93bf2:1

value
25940246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 544d3f2efb4af83bd194ebc93e11ccb8e96da29d OP_EQUAL
address
39NmDrqJzM5Y74andhkLtH2yS6fHe7gcxU
transaction
2b2890d607cd1e21bbbfcc676ec1e8f236742a78e9255dbc87a5496f42e93bf2
confirmations
517900
spent
true